To get admission to B.Tech. in Mechanical Engineering at IIT BHU, candidates must pass Class 12 with Physics, Chemistry, and Mathematics, secure 75% marks (General/OBC/EWS) or 65% marks (SC/ST/PwD), and be born on or after October 1, 2000. Admission is through JEE Main 2025, JEE Advanced 2025, and JoSAA Counselling 2025. The total seats for Mechanical Engineering are 110. The JoSAA Round 1 closing ranks for Mechanical Engineering are 2800-4000.

Admission criteria for M.Sc. in Agronomy at Banaras Hindu University:
1. Candidates with 4-years B.Sc. (Ag.)/B.Sc. (Hons.) Ag. Degree with credit-based course programme under the guidelines of ICAR or an equivalent examination recognised by the University.
2. At least 6.0/10 or 2.5/4, 3.5/5, 4.0/6 OGPA for general candidates and 2.0/4, 3.0/5, 3.5/6 and 5.5/10 OGPA for SC/ST/OBC/PWD candidates.
3. Admission will be based on merit index in the PET and availability of seats.

The documents required for M.Tech. in Materials Science and Technology admission at IIT BHU are:
1. Bachelor's or Master's degree in Engineering in Ceramics/ Civil/ Electronics/ Electrical/ Mechanical/ Metallurgical Engg. & Tech./ Materials Science & Technology/ Silicate Technology or M.Sc. Physics (with special papers in Solid State/ Electronics) or M.Sc. in Chemistry (with special papers in Physical/ Inorganic Chemistry).
2. GATE score card
3. Class 10th and 12th mark sheets
4. Bachelor's and Master's degree certificates
5. Bachelor's and Master's degree mark sheets
6. Caste certificate (if applicable)
7. Income certificate (if applicable)
8. Transfer certificate
9. Migration certificate
10. Character certificate
11. Medical certificate
12. Anti-ragging affidavit
13. Aadhar card
14. Passport size photograph.

The average salary for a M.Tech. in Materials Science and Technology graduate from IIT BHU is around 8-10 Lacs per annum. However, the salary can vary depending on the company, role, and location. Some students have been placed in companies with salaries ranging from 15-20 Lacs per annum.

The eligibility criteria to seek direct admission for the B.Sc. (Hons.) in Biology course at Banaras Hindu University is:
- The applicant must have passed 10+2 or equivalent examination with a minimum of 50% marks in the aggregate in the subjects Physics, Chemistry, and Biology, and must have passed in each of the concerned three subjects.
- The applicant must have secured a minimum of 50% marks in the aggregate in Science subjects (considering all the three years of B.Sc. Course) if they have completed their B.Sc. (Hons.)/B.Sc. under 10+2+3 pattern.

The admission criteria for Discontinued (Apr 2023)- M.Sc. in Biotechnology at Banaras Hindu University for reserved category students is based on the score/merit of the candidates in Graduate Aptitude Test-Biotechnology (GAT-B) conducted by the Regional Centre for Biotechnology. Separate final merit lists are prepared for candidates under each category, including General, SC, ST, OBC, and EWS. Vacant seats reserved for SC/ST/OBC candidates may be filled as per Govt. of India rules.

The college is very strict when it comes to the eligibility requirements of M.Sc. in Agriculture (Genetics and Plant Breeding) at Banaras Hindu University. The candidate must have a 4-year degree of Bachelor of Science (Agriculture) or Bachelor of Science (Hons.) Agriculture with a credit-based course programme under the guidelines of ICAR, and must have secured at least 6.0/10 or 2.5/4, 3.5/5, 4.0/6 OGPA for general category candidates and 2.0/4, 3.0/5, 3.5/6 and 5.5/10 OGPA for SC/ST/OBC/PWD category candidates under the Course Credit System in qualifying examination.

Banaras Hindu University is strict when it comes to the eligibility requirements of Bachelor of Veterinary Science and Animal Husbandry (B.V.Sc. & A.H.) course. The candidate must have completed the minimum age of 17 years and the maximum age of 25 years on or before the 31st December of that year of his or her admission to the 1st year of Bachelor of Veterinary Science and Animal Husbandry course. The candidate must have also passed the qualifying examination as defined under the regulations with the minimum required percentage of marks.
